Foe of Online Gambling Bill Revealed for self-interest | Joseph Alongi

Speakers both for and against Barney Frank's bill regulating online gambling have been numerous. Some of those professing to be concerned about a spread in problem gambling have been revealed to be hypocrites only guarding self interest, including Joseph Alongi.

Alongi names himself as a former gambler, and insists the potential social cost of legal online casinos is too high to pay.

"Although the revenue to individual states is tempting, the harsh reality of gambling addiction is the insidious way it destroys lives and ruins families," says Alongi. He states that the recession has created a desperation among budget-challenged lawmakers. "Legislators are trying to capitalize on this hardship."

But it turns out Alongi runs a website, BetAgainstMe, that uses a social network format with a recurring fee to provide gambling legal under current standards. The site, which allows betting without any risk to the player, turna gambling into a contest among all members, only the very top few of whom claim prizes. Meanwhile, the site makes steady cash off membership fees and advertising.

"If Frank's bill passes, then Bet AgainstMe will become a ghost town site," says gaming analyst Robert O'Neill. "The only business this site does is as a loophole exploitation around existing statutes.

Alongi claims his site is safe, saying, "I created BetAgainstMe.com as a safe way to get your gambling fix without losing your house, your family and your dignity."

But O'Neill says a recent study at Harvard answered definitively that Internet gambling does not live up to stereotypes of mad spending by quickly addicted players, instead finding that online gaming draws mild play, with a lower level of problem gambling than land operations.

"Besides, even if Alongi's point were correct, his site would then be the same as a gateway drug, introducing people to this horrible addiction one step at a time. The truth is that Alongi will cry against online gambling as long as his wallet is involved, " says O'Neill.
